EP President Tajani condemns "ethnic cleansing" in Syria

BRUSSELS, Feb 28 (KUNA) -- The President of the European Parliament Antonio Tajani denounced Wednesday the killing of innocent people in Syria and appealed for an immediate ceasefire in the war-torn country.
"No interest nor cause can justify the barbaric ethnic cleansing and killing of innocent people," he said in a press statement following his meeting with the Archbishop of the Melkite Greek Catholic community of Aleppo, Jean-Clأ©ment Jeanbart.
"In this regard, I would like to condemn, in the strongest terms, the blackmail, harassment and sexual exploitation that have taken place in connection with the distribution of humanitarian aid in Syria. Humanity is in perdition in Syria," he said.
"On behalf of the European Parliament, I would like to make an appeal for the speedy implementation of the United Nations Security Council resolution adopted on 24 February," Tajani added.
He stressed that humanitarian corridors are not enough and there is an urgent need for a genuine and lasting ceasefire to protect civilians, evacuate the wounded and to ensure that aid can be distributed." Tajani pointed out that the second conference on Syria will be held in Brussels on April 24-25, saying it must lead to political and humanitarian solutions. (end) nk.nam
